In this class you will learn:
What is raw versus living food
What to expect when you go vegan
How to transition safely and sensibly to a vegan lifestyle
How to handle eating out, social situations and family influences
How to deal with cravings
How to make fast, easy, tasty vegan cooked and raw foods – snacks, meals, and beverages
How to build your vegan kitchen – using blenders, gadgets, dehydrators, and juicers
How to grow your own sprouts discussion and demonstration
